admin 管理员组文章数量: 887142
2024年2月23日发(作者:alert测试length输出结果)
实现网站音频和视频播放功能的技术
随着互联网的发展,网站上的音频和视频已经成为了吸引用户的重要元素。然而,要实现网站的音频和视频播放功能并不简单,需要掌握一定的技术。本文将探讨实现网站音频和视频播放功能的一些常用技术。
一、音频播放技术
1. HTML5 音频标签
HTML5 音频标签是实现音频播放功能的基础。通过使用`
2. JavaScript 控制
为了更好地控制音频播放,我们可以使用JavaScript。通过JavaScript,我们可以实现控制音频的暂停、播放、音量调节等功能。例如,我们可以通过监听音频标签的事件来实现在特定条件下自动播放音频。此外,还可以使用第三方音频库,如等,提供更丰富的音频播放功能。
3. 流媒体技术
如果要实现在线音频流媒体播放,我们可以借助流媒体服务器。流媒体服务器可将音频文件分隔成小块,并使用实时传输协议(RTSP、RTMP等)在服务器和客户端之间进行传输。这种方式可以实现较低的延迟和较好的音频质量,适用于一些对实时性要求较高的场景,如音频广播、直播等。
二、视频播放技术
1. HTML5 视频标签
与音频播放技术类似,HTML5 视频标签`
2. JavaScript 控制
与音频播放类似,我们可以通过JavaScript来控制视频的播放、暂停、音量调节等操作。此外,还可以借助第三方库,如、Plyr等,提供更多的播放控制样式和功能。
3. 流媒体技术
如果要实现在线视频流媒体播放,可以使用流媒体服务器。流媒体服务器将视频文件分成小块,并使用实时传输协议(RTSP、RTMP等)在服务器和客户端之间传输。此外,还可以使用流式传输协议(HLS、DASH等)来适应不同的客户端设备和网络环境,提供更好的视觉体验。
三、音频和视频编码格式
不同的音频和视频编码格式对于实现网站音频和视频播放功能也是至关重要的。常见的音频编码格式包括MP3、AAC、OGG等,而常见的视频编码格式则有、VP9等。选择适合的编码格式可以在保证音视频质量的前提下,提高传输速度和播放性能。
四、网络优化技术
要实现良好的音频和视频播放体验,还需要考虑网络优化。一方面,可以通过优化音视频文件大小和压缩比例,减少文件的下载时间。另一方面,可以使用内容传送网络(CDN)和边缘计算等技术,提供更快的音视频加载速度和更稳定的播放体验。
总结:
实现网站音频和视频播放功能需要掌握一定的技术知识。通过HTML5的音频和视频标签,结合JavaScript的控制,可以实现基本的播放功能。同时,流媒体技术可以实现在线音视频的流媒体播放,提供更低的延迟和更好的音视频质量。选择适合的音视频编码格式,并进行网络优化,可以进一步提升播放体验。希望本文所提及的技术和方法能够帮助您实现网站音频和视频播放功能。
版权声明:本文标题:实现网站音频和视频播放功能的技术(十) 内容由网友自发贡献,该文观点仅代表作者本人, 转载请联系作者并注明出处:http://www.freenas.com.cn/jishu/1708657247h528765.html, 本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如发现本站有涉嫌抄袭侵权/违法违规的内容,一经查实,本站将立刻删除。
发表评论